Then he looked for Ahaziah himself. They caught him hiding in Samaria and brought him to Jehu, who put him to death. They buried him, for they said, “He was the grandson of Jehoshaphat, who sought the Lord with his whole heart.”(A) Now the house of Ahaziah did not retain the power of kingship.[a]

Usurpation of Athaliah. 10 (B)When Athaliah, the mother of Ahaziah, saw that her son was dead, she began to kill off the whole royal family of the house of Judah. 11 But Jehosheba, a daughter of the king, took Joash, Ahaziah’s son, and spirited him away from among the king’s sons who were about to be slain, and put him and his nurse in a bedroom. In this way Jehosheba, the daughter of King Jehoram, a sister of Ahaziah and wife of Jehoiada the priest, concealed the child from Athaliah, so that she did not put him to death.
